Open Microsoft Word and create a new document for investment analysis guide
Open Microsoft Word and create a new document for the investment analysis guide. This task serves as the starting point for creating the guide and lays the foundation for the entire process. Make sure to have Microsoft Word installed on your computer to proceed with this task.
Title your document 'Guide to Investment Analysis'
Give your document a title 'Guide to Investment Analysis'. This task is essential as it helps in clearly identifying the purpose of the document. The title should be engaging, informative, and reflect the content related to investment analysis.
Outline the topics to be covered in your guide
Prepare an outline of the topics that will be covered in the investment analysis guide. This task sets the structure for the entire guide, helping to ensure a well-organized and comprehensive document. Consider using bullet points or a hierarchical structure to outline the topics effectively.
Conduct research on investment analysis basics
Conduct thorough research on the basics of investment analysis. This task is crucial as it helps in gathering accurate and up-to-date information on investment analysis. Utilize various resources such as books, articles, and reputable websites to gather reliable information.
Compile your findings in the Word document
Compile all the findings from your research in the Word document. This task involves transferring the gathered information into the guide to provide the readers with valuable insights about investment analysis. Ensure proper formatting and organization of the content for easy readability.
Begin detailing each topic in the outline
Start detailing each topic mentioned in the outline. This task involves expanding on each topic, providing in-depth information, and explaining key concepts related to investment analysis. Use appropriate headings or subheadings to structure the content effectively.
Add necessary graphs and images to compliment text information
Enhance the guide with necessary graphs and images that complement the text information. This task adds visual representations, such as charts or graphs, to help readers understand and visualize the concepts covered in the guide. Ensure that the graphics are clear and relevant to the content.
Analyze and include real-life case studies in each subject
Analyze and include real-life case studies in each subject of the guide. This task provides practical examples and scenarios to illustrate the application of investment analysis concepts. Real-life case studies help readers understand how to apply the concepts in real-world situations.
Proofread the document for any grammatical errors or inaccuracies
Proofread the entire document to identify and correct any grammatical errors or inaccuracies. This task ensures the overall quality and professionalism of the guide. Pay close attention to spelling, grammar, punctuation, and formatting to provide a polished final document.

Format the document appropriately with headings, subheadings, etc.
Format the document appropriately with headings, subheadings, and other formatting options. This task involves structuring the content in a visually appealing manner, making it easy to navigate for readers. Use consistent formatting throughout the guide to maintain a professional look.

Review the completed guide
Review the completed guide thoroughly. This task is essential to ensure the accuracy, coherence, and overall quality of the guide. Check for any gaps in content, inconsistencies, or areas that require further clarification. Make necessary revisions to improve the guide as needed.

Add references or further readings at the end of the guide
Include references or further readings at the end of the guide. This task adds credibility to the guide by acknowledging the sources of information used. Provide a comprehensive list of references, including books, articles, websites, or other relevant sources.
Save the Word document
Save the Word document. This task ensures that the progress made in creating the guide is saved and can be accessed for further editing or distribution. Choose an appropriate file name and location to save the document.
Export document as PDF for secure distribution
Export the completed Word document as a PDF file for secure distribution. This task creates a PDF version of the guide that ensures the formatting remains consistent across different devices and operating systems. PDF format also provides security and prevents unauthorized editing of the guide.
